WebGlass Etching Cream. Use this on plastic/polycarbonate lenses only. Etching cream operates by removing scratched coating from lenses. Hold the glasses by the frame and apply a small dollop to the lens, being careful not to get any on the frame. Rub it in for a few minutes and then rinse with warm water. Dry with a soft cloth. WebOct 25, 2024 · Gently dab some of the vehicle wax onto the damaged area of your lenses and rub the wax in using circular motions. The deeper the scratch, the more times you may have to repeat this step. After buffing, use room temperature water to rinse away any wax and then dry the glasses using a clean, dry microfiber cloth. Wash off the glass using a clean cloth, making sure the glass is clear of all debris. WebFeb 6, 2024 · Cracks in eyeglass lenses typically only occur when the pressure on the exterior is too high. For example, people may tighten the frame around their lenses in an attempt to keep a lens from falling out. However, tightening the frame too hard around the glass could cause extreme pressure that makes small cracks appear on the surface.
